SpECtite Swellseal Polybar
POLYMER BASED HYDROPHILIC WATERSTOP – SALINE GRADE
SpECtite Swellseal Polybar is a hydrophilic waterstop based on synthetic rubber for use in construction joints subject to saline water penetration. SpECtite Swellseal Polybar exhibits good resistance to a wide range of chemicals (see Chemical Resistance below) and presents a unique characteristic of swelling many times its dry volume when in contact with ground/saline water to form an impenetrable gel capable of resisting hydrostatic pressures of up to 60 meters.

All surfaces to which SpECtite Swellseal Polybar is to be applied should be clean and free of standing water. Any loose or flaking concrete must be removed. (The preferred practice of scabbling joints is recommended).
Application
Uncoil a length of SpECtite Swellseal Polybar and apply onto the concrete surface, noting that it must be positioned inside the reinforcement cage with a minimum concrete cover of 75mm.
Press SpECtite Swellseal Polybar firmly into place to ensure it covers any surface undulations.
In vertical installations work from the base up to prevent any deformation or elongation.
Jointing
Cut the ends of adjoining lengths of SpECtite Swellseal Polybar with a sharp tool to ensure a clean and square cut and press together for a close butt joint. Do not overlap.
Fixing
Fix SpECtite Swellseal Polybar in place using nailing guns, with nails at 300mm spacing approximately.
Where SpECtite Swellseal Polybar is to be installed on metal or plastic pipes, this can be achieved with a good quality contact adhesive.
Do not use any damaged, deformed or swollen bars.
